John Douglas, one of the founding fathers of the profiling unit at the FBI posed a thought...What if werewolves and witches were how those from Europe and early America explained away the original serial killers? Instead of coming to terms with the atrocities that your neighbors performed, you instead blamed it on the occult or the supernatural? We take a quarter pike, so very mini history dive into the long history of werewolfery and discuss two historical cases from the late 1500's and early 1600's that will have you give John Douglas statement some extra thought.
